MEMORANDUM
TO: The Honorable City Council
FROM: Philip Newhouse, Director of Community Services
DATE: April 28, 1989
SUBJECT: Exoneration of Bond and Acceptance of Cash
Payment in Lieu of Street Tree Placement for Tract 3841
(Griffin)
BACKGROUND:
The last remaining condition of Tract 3841, Heatherglen, requiring the
placement of street trees along the south side of L.A. Avenue between
Maureen Lane and Tierra Rejada Road has been resolved.
This matter has been unresolved for five years. The City has had
periodic discussions with CalTrans concerning planting the trees and
alternative landscaping concepts but has not reached agreement with
CalTrans. In the past, CalTrans has not wanted the street trees
adjacent to the curb. We are working with CalTrans to develop an
acceptable landscaping treatment on the north side of L.A. Avenue
directly across from Tract 3841 and should be able to do the same at
this location. Staff recommends that Griffin Homes be able to resolve
this condition so the remaining bond can be exonerated by paying the
equivalent amount in cash.
Griffin Homes initially submitted a proposal of $1,500.00 to install
the 17 street trees. Staff submitted a counter proposal since we felt
Griffin' s proposal did not accurately reflect the full costs associated
with completing the project. Staff' s counter proposal (see attached)
was for $7, 153.00 and has been accepted by Griffin Homes.
DISCUSSION:
With receipt of Griffin Homes check, the final tract condition for
Tract 3841, Heatherglen, has been completed. Final bond exoneration of
Tract 3841, Heatherglen, would be in order.

STAFF RECOMMENDATION:
1. Accept the cash payment of $7,153.00 in lieu of placement of
street trees as submitted by Griffin Homes and earmark the funds
for streetscape improvements to the Los Angeles Avenue (SR 118)
corridor.
2. Authorize the City Manager to proceed with final bond exoneration
of Tract 3841.
3. Direct staff to secure a mutually acceptable landscaping plan from
CalTrans for the Los Angeles Avenue (SR 118) frontage of Tract
3841.

Re: Tract 3841, Heatherglen - Street Trees, L.A. Avenue
Dear Ms. Freeman:
Please accept my apology for my delayed response to your request to
finalize the street tree issue related to Tract 3841, Heatherglen; the
placement of .street trees along L.A. Avenue between Maureen Lane and
Tierra Rejada Road.
After reviewing Griffin Homes' proposal submitted by Joanne Sorensen,
we are offering a counter proposal . We agree, .a cash settlement is
agreeable in lieu of placement of the trees along L.A. Avenue. We
propose the following for your consideration.
Total number of trees required to be planted and proposed associated
costs with the tree plantings are:
Trees - 17 (15 gal . ) @ $40.00 ea. = $ 680.00
Root Barriers - 17 @ $75.00 ea. = $1,275.00
Tree stakes - 51 @ $ 3. 50 ea. _ $ 178. 50
Tree ties - 102 $ 60.00
Plant Tabs - 102 @ $ .25 ea. = $ 25.50
Soil amendment @ 25.5 cu. feet @ $4.00 per cu. foot = $ 102.00
Irrigation system $1,800.00
Staff time for planting — 48 hrs. @ $30/hr. _ $1,440.00
Saw cutting planter boxes $ 400.00
Administrative and contingency $1, 192.00
TOTAL PROJECTED COSTS: $7, 153. 00
7QQ AAnnrnark Avnni iA Mnnrnark C;nlifnrnia 92021 (805) 529-6864
Ms. Elaine Freeman
Page -2-
March 27, 1989
We feel the above costs accurately reflect City costs associated with
completing this project.
If you concur with the costs as stated, please remit a check payable to
the "City of Moorpark" in the amount of $7, 153.00. If you disagree
with the costs as stated, please submit a counter proposal .
